Mayor denies allegations of domestic violence
CASPER, Wyo. (Wyoming News Now) - On Monday, the wife of the mayor of Casper, Bruce Knell, filed for divorce and a restraining order. Stacy Casper... As she’s now preferring to be called... Has made domestic violence allegations against Mr. Knell.
This all stems from a trip to Austin, Texas that they took together. Ms. Casper alleges she was the victim of domestic violence while on that trip. Now, just a short time ago, we received a statement from Mr. Knell’s attorney on behalf of the mayor.
It reads in-part, “Mr. Knell cooperated with law enforcement to include the examination of his room and his hands. Mr. Knell was not arrested after the investigation and was not served with a citation. There are a number of witnesses who were available at the time of the incident and immediately thereafter. Mr. Knell denies the allegations made in Ms. Casper’s petition.”
Now, we have reached out to the Travis County Sheriff’s Office, but have not heard back from them as of yet. This is obviously a fluid situation with a lot of moving parts. But we will stay on top of it, and bring you the latest as details become available.
